Total Student Population Comparison
The total student population of selected colleges is 12,937 with 8,444 female students and 4,493 male students. This enrollment statistics is based on the latest data from IPEDS, U.S. Department of Education for academic year 2022-2023. The following table compares the student population for both undergraduate and graduate schools between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, California Baptist University has the most enrolled students of 11,495, while The Wright Institute has the least number of students of 520 for both in graduate and undergraduate programs.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
California Baptist University | 11,495 | 3,915 | 7,580 |
Harvey Mudd College | 922 | 470 | 452 |
Holy Names University | no longer opens and does not accept applicants (Closed: 2023) | ||
San Francisco Art Institute | no recent data available (probably not active) | ||
The Wright Institute | 520 | 108 | 412 |
Total | 12,937 | 4,493 | 8,444 |
Undergraduate Student Population
The total undergraduate population of selected colleges is 9,256 with 5,729 female students and 3,527 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 undergradu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, California Baptist University has the most enrolled undergraduate students of 8,334, while Harvey Mudd College has the least number of undergraduate students of 922.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
California Baptist University | 8,334 | 3,057 | 5,277 |
Harvey Mudd College | 922 | 470 | 452 |
Holy Names University | no longer opens and does not accept applicants (Closed: 2023) | ||
Total | 9,256 | 3,527 | 5,729 |
Graduate Student Population
The total graduate population of selected colleges is 3,681 with 2,715 female students and 966 male students. The following table compares 2022-2023 graduate enrollment between selected colleges.
Among the selected colleges, California Baptist University has the most enrolled graduate students of 3,161, while The Wright Institute has the least number of graduate students of 520.
Name | Total | Men | Women |
---|---|---|---|
California Baptist University | 3,161 | 858 | 2,303 |
Holy Names University | no longer opens and does not accept applicants (Closed: 2023) | ||
The Wright Institute | 520 | 108 | 412 |
Total | 3,681 | 966 | 2,715 |
